
Quote from the book ‘Shipboard Antennas’ 2nd edition, 1986, ISBN 0890062110, by Preston Law Jr, The Former head of The topside Electromagnetics Design Branch of the Naval Sea Systems Command. (in other words, pretty much the authority on US Naval radar systems)
Ch4 3.14 pg 318
“Radar set AN/SPQ-9A is part of the shipboard MK86 Gun Fire Control System as its prime sensor of range and azimuth data on surface and low altitude targets. The MK86 GFCS, used to control lightweight, rapid fire five-inch/54mm guns, employs AN/SPG-60 monopulse radar for air track and the SPQ-9 for surface search capability.”
From ‘Naval Radar’ 1981, ISBN 0870219677, by Norman Friedman
Pg 181
“SPQ-9 is intended to operate out to 20nm with a minimum range of 150yds. There are reportedly two versions: one for surface search and very limited (2000ft) air search, and the other, with integral IFF, for air search up to an elevation of 25deg. Only the surface version is dome-enclosed.”
‘The Naval Institute Guide to World Naval Systems’ – 5th edition, 2006 ISBN 9781557502629, by Norman Friedman
Pg 322/323
“SPQ-9B is a new radar developed by NRL. It uses a modified SPQ-9 antenna and is intended specifically to detect incoming, low flying, anti-ship missiles. Compared with SPQ-9, -9B uses a slightly modified antenna pedestal, a slightly enlarged Radome, and completely new belowdecks elements. However, the operator interface for surface gunnery has remained unchanged. Existing SPQ-9s may be modified to -9B by ORDALT. On board ships with Sea Sparrow, SPQ-9B is replacing TAS Mk23.” “This radar is to be used for gun control on board the Project Deepwater national security cutters (USCG ships)”
(Ordnance Alteration (ORDALT) instructions provide naval activities with all of the information necessary to affect the alteration of naval ordnance weapons, weapon systems, computer programs, and Equipment.)
